Electryon married his own niece, and they had a daughter, alcmena and nine sons. Electryon had two nephews: eurystheus and amphitryon. He entrusted his kingdom and daughter to his nephew amphitryon. Amphitryon killed electryon in a quarrel, married alcmena, and ran away to. Alcmena would not sleep with him until he avenged the death of her brothers. Zeus appears to alcmene disguised as amphitryon. The same night amphitryon, who is back, also sleeps with his wife. Two kinds of seed, divine and mortal. From the divine seed came heracles, from the mortal iphicles. Hera, jealous, delayed the birth of heracles. The birth goddess came to help but at hera"s instruction she sat outside the chamber with her legs crossed and her fingers intertwined. By magical sympathy the birth goddess prevented the birth of heracles. She realized what was happening and pretended that heracles had already been born. The birth goddess jumped up and broke the spell.
